Contact metamorphism is the process of forming rocks from the heat of magma intrusion. Regional metamorphism, meanwhile, is the process of forming rocks by pressure and heat at plate boundaries.

The boundary where a trench can be found is called a convergent plate boundary. It can also be termed a destructive plate boundary in plate tectonics.

Regional metamorphism is the creation of metamorphic rock from large geographically significant processes like plate tectonics. Contact metamorphism is the creation of metamorphic rock from the proximity of an existing rock to a heat source provided by a plutonic intrusion.
